 A KEY gripe with calling home while you're abroad is the roaming service and its charges. And if
your service provider doesn't offer roaming, there's the hassle of looking for a local SIM for your
phone when you arrive in a foreign country.
Enter Sedania Travelneeds2u Sdn Bhd (ST2U)'s Global Starter Pack, or GSP, which lets you buy
a local SIM of the country you want to travel to, on home ground.
Now available for locals travelling to Indonesia and vice versa, you can get the SIM cards
from travel agents or www.travelneeds2u.com .
The GSP application sits on the online travel agent system platform Abacus Whiz. So, once you
have made a flight booking with an agent, you can buy a SIM card to be used at the destination as
well. You will be given a voucher that lets you redeem the pre-booked SIM card from an ST2U
representative upon arrival, explained ST2U's chief executive Radzib Ariff.
The company aims to launch GSP in Singapore, Thailand and the Philippines for originating
outbound passengers with a sales target of over 100,000 starter kits by year-end.
"While we are initially offering voice service only, we will provide SIM with data
communications once demand revs up," Radzib said, adding that ST2U is eyeing the American and
European markets for the long term.
